Resumen
The Puntudo Chico Formation is an uppermost Cretaceous continental sequence deposited in the Cañadón Asfalto Basin, cropping out in the Chubut Province, Argentina. Fossils collected from this unit are essentially palaeobotanical remains, and comprise conifers (Agathoxylon, Brachyoxylon, Podocarpoxylon and Cupressinoxylon) and a dicotyledonous angiosperm (Aextoxicoxylon kawasianus). In this contribution, five taxa referred to the genus Palmoxylon (Arecaceae) are reported for the unit: Palmoxylon sp. 1 (Coryphoideae or Nypoideae), Palmoxylon sp. 2 (close to Coryphoideae), Palmoxylon sp. 3 (Arecoideae), Palmoxylon sp. 4 (Coryphoideae or Arecoideae) and Palmoxylon sp. cf. P. phytelephantoides; (close to Phytelephas of the Ceroxyloideae). Based on the recognised taxa, subtropical to tropical climate is postulated for the Puntudo Chico flora, which is in agreement with previous climatic inferences made for the unit. Finally, the presence of a taxon close to the extant genus Phytelephas permits discussing the diversification of the Ceroxyloidea, and the time of arrival of Phytelepheae to South America.
